The NBA announced on Tuesday that Phoenix Suns and WNBA’s Mercury owner Robert Sarver has been suspended for a year amid the league’s investigation into allegations of workplace misconduct against him and his organization. In a news release, the league said that Sarver cannot be present at any NBA or WNBA team facility, which includes any office, arena, or practice facility, and will be prohibited from attending any NBA or WNBA event, which includes games, practices, or business partner activity. Sarver will also be barred from representing the Suns or Mercury in any public or private capacity and from any involvement with the business or basketball operations with both clubs.
